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ES:
 
  • Responsible for weekly sales audits, wholesale invoicing, and preparation of DTC sales and COGS entries.
  • Responsible for daily AR activities including cash collections, application of customer payments, reconciling and posting credit notes, AR aging analyses and supporting Amazon dilution reporting.
  • Responsible for daily AP activities including coding and posting of vendor bills, ensuring timely bill approvals, accurate payment posting and reconciling a 3rd party payment module to the AP subledger.
  • Support inventory accounting and subledger maintenance.  This includes inventory roll-forwards, reconciliation of WMS to book variances, capitalization of landed costs, PPV amortization, and assist in year-end inventory counts.
  • Support monthly financial closing processes including balance sheet reconciliations, expense account analyses and journal entry preparation.
  • Integral part of the accounting team in support of year end and interim external audit and tax requests from external auditors, as required.
  • Participate in and provide team support for financial and accounting system implementations and other operations initiatives.
  • Other reporting and projects as deemed necessary by supervisor.

REQUIRED SKILLS AND QUALIFICATIONS:
  • Bachelor's Degree in Accounting required
  • 5+ years’ accounting experience conducting AR and AP activities, supporting month end close process with a comprehensive understanding of financial statement and subledger to general ledger dynamics
  • Advanced MS Excel skills including use of pivot tables and mass data analysis formulas is an absolute must and must be proficient with Outlook, PowerPoint and Word
  • Highly analytical with a problem-solving mentality, a positive team-first attitude and a responsive and supportive communication style (both written and verbal)
  • Knowledge of business accounting systems and integrations, Quickbooks a must
  • Able to work independently and in groups, to achieve precise deliverables under definitive timelines
